Getting a community to engage can be a challenge at times. With big servers people will be engaging regardless, but with smaller ones, it can be quite silent without the right strategy.

 

I’ve used various strategies in the past to encourage community engagement. What I’ve found works well are activities, and creative channels.

 

Activities:

 

  • Question of the day: This can get people engaging in a conversation, and they might some similarities with other members. For example. What’s your favourite character in this game and why? In a small server, this is crucial for keeping people active each day.

  • Would you rather?: This is similar to question of the day, but people must choose one or the other.

Creative Channels: Some people want a place to share their creations with like minded people. Their creations could range from virtual photography, to art, videos/edits, memes, and even crafts like crochet.

 

The most important strategy for community engagement is to be there. Members can only do so much on their own, but what if they run across an issue? A big server will have mods, but a small server might not. It’s always good to show up in the community.

 

Feedback is also a great way to get people involved.
